Join us for a delightful evening filled with chocolate tasting, watercolor painting, and wonderful company! You will indulge in exquisite craft chocolate while creating simple watercolor artworks under the guidance of chocolate maker Charlene Kent, hailing from Trinidad, where her family has been devoted to cacao for generations.

Charlene's legacy includes her grandfather's work fermenting cacao and tonka for plantations, a tradition that fosters a deep respect for the land and craft in every bar she creates. 🌍✨ During this event, you'll savor several of her single origin chocolates, sourced from around the globe.

Experience the unique Taste With Color flavor mapping technique, developed by Hazel Lee, a food scientist at Fever Tree. Think of this as a fun twist on the classic paint and sip, where instead of wine, you'll enjoy chocolates crafted with care and passion. You’ll taste four chocolates from different origins and express your experience through watercolor painting, allowing your curiosity to flow free—no pressure, just enjoyment, color, and chocolate! 🖌️🍬

This occasion is extra special as we will be joined by Sarah Bharath, an esteemed ethnobotanist known for her expertise in cacao fermentation and soil health. With years of experience collaborating with cacao farmers, Sarah's insights into the journey from seed to chocolate bar are invaluable. Meet the Hosts:

  • Nettie Atkisson: An author and certified chocolate educator, Nettie conducts hands-on chocolate tastings and leads discussions on chocolate history at festivals. She aims to use chocolate as a medium to foster connection and learning.

  • Sarah Bharath: A leading professional in cacao postharvest processing, Sarah develops programs worldwide, teaching and supporting farmers in crafting high-quality chocolate. She is passionate about empowering farmers and promoting sustainable agricultural practices.
